在MATLAB 中,将一个 CSV 文件转换为 MAT 文件的过程通常包括以下几个步骤: 读取CSV 文件内容: 使用readtable、csvread(对于数值数据)或 readmatrix(对于矩阵数据)等函数来读取 CSV 文件的内容。这里,我们推荐使用 readtable,因为它可以处理包含文本和数值的混合数据。 将读取的数据转换为 MATLAB 可以处理的格式: 由...
以下是一个完整的Python代码示例,用于将CSV文件转换为MAT文件。假设我们有一个名为data.csv的CSV文件,如下所示: 以下是转换代码: importpandasaspdfromscipy.ioimportsavemat# 读取CSV文件csv_file='data.csv'data=pd.read_csv(csv_file)# 将数据转换为字典格式data_dict={col:data[col].to_numpy()forcolinda...
matlab直接在“主页”就有“导入数据”,点击导入记得勾选,导入成功之后再保存工作区就可以了
在Linux操作系统中,可以使用各种命令和工具来处理和转换文本文件。当需要将以逗号分隔的CSV文件转换为以...
aaa=xlsread('aaa.csv',1,'A1:C12');%第一个参数是文件名,如果不在matlab目录里面,要加上全路径,第二个参数是sheet的编号,1表示第一个sheet,最后一个参数是在改sheet中读取的位置
源码出自: https://cn.mathworks.com/matlabcentral/fileexchange/30207-cone-beam-ct-simulation 本程序包在以上基础上,添加并修改部分代码,使得程序能够得到能够直接输入到OSCaR-02的投影图像和.csv文件。输出结果在“output”文件夹内。 本程序包使用的虚拟人体模型文件为img128.mat,使用时请运行compute_my_mat.m...
以mat结尾的文件如何转为csv文件? 夏峰慧 2024-12-16 20:451.CSV文件格式简介 逗号分隔值(Comma-SeparatedValues,CSV,有时也称为字符分隔值,因为分隔字符也可以不是逗号),其文件以纯文本形式存储表格数据(数字和文本)。纯文本意味着该文件是一个字符序列,不含必须像二进制数字那样被解读的数据。CSV文件由任意数...
.io.loadmat(mat_file)# 遍历MAT文件中的变量,并将其转换为DataFramedf=pd.DataFrame()forvar_nameindata:ifnotvar_name.startswith('__'):df[var_name]=pd.Series(data[var_name].flatten())# 将DataFrame保存为CSV文件df.to_csv(csv_file,index=False)# 使用示例mat_to_csv('data.mat','data.csv...
load('data.mat');将数据保存到CSV文件中。使用"csvwrite"命令将数据保存为CSV格式。例如,如果要将...
importscipy fromscipyimportio features_struct=scipy.io.loadmat('E:/dataone/data.mat') features=list(features_struct.values())[-1]# 与上面代码相比,只更改了这一句话 dfdata=pd.DataFrame(data=features) datapath1='E:/dataone/data.txt'# data.txt为转换为.txt文件,可以改为.csv或其他 ...